Backbarrow and Haverthwaite Civil Parish


Backbarrow & Haverthwaite Civil Parish is located in the Leven Valley on the edge of the Lake District in Cumbria. It was previously called Haverthwaite Civil Parish. The main settlements in the parish are Backbarrow, Haverthwaite and Low Wood. Bigland Hall and the hamlet of Brow Edge are also within the parish. The population of the parish was 797 at the time of the 2011 Census.
